The RMS AlterK and a Tri 4bar (link) setup will be much easier and handle better. The street Lynx (tri 4 link) setup RMS has out will nearly bolt in to an Abody.

With the 300m suspension you are gonna have track width issues, steering geometry, custom half shafts built etc.......
Inland Mopars Car Club built a '68 Valiant as a benefit raffle car this year using the RMS AlterKtion front and Street Lynx rear suspension. I had the opportunity to drive the finished car to 2 different shows and can verify the car handled GREAT. Rode like a dream on the freeways but was nice and tight when necessary. Would not hesitate to use the full RMS suspension under any Abody. The AlterKtion front is a bolt-in setup, but there is welding involved with the Street Lynx rear.
